### **Liquid Flux Market Type Insights**

The Liquid Flux Market has gained significant traction, demonstrating the increasing demand for various flux types in industrial processes. Within this landscape, liquid flux types such as Water Soluble Flux, Rosin Flux, No-Clean Flux, and Alcohol-Based Flux play pivotal roles in applications ranging from electronics to metal joining.Water Soluble Flux is often favored for its eco-friendly properties and ease of cleaning, while Rosin Flux continues to dominate due to its excellent soldering capabilities and versatility in different applications.No-Clean Flux is significant for its ability to eliminate post-soldering cleaning stages, thus optimizing production efficiency.

Alcohol-based Flux captures a substantial share of the market, driven by its effectiveness in providing reliable solder joints.The evolving technology landscape and increasing demand for efficient production processes are key growth drivers for the Liquid Flux Market revenue, although challenges in regulatory compliance and raw material costs must be addressed to maintain momentum.The Liquid Flux Market data reflects a blend of opportunities and hurdles, urging businesses to innovate while focusing on sustainability and efficiency in this evolving industry landscape.

### By Type: Water Soluble Flux (Largest) vs. Rosin Flux (Fastest-Growing)

The Liquid Flux Market is primarily dominated by Water Soluble Flux, capturing the largest share due to its broad applications in various industries. This segment benefits from increasing demand in sectors like electronics and automotive for effective soldering processes. Conversely, Rosin Flux is rapidly gaining traction, appealing to manufacturers for its natural characteristics and versatility, leading to its designation as the fastest-growing segment in the market.

Water Soluble Flux (Dominant) vs. Rosin Flux (Emerging)

Water Soluble Flux is widely recognized for its excellent cleaning properties and effectiveness in soldering high-performance electronic components. Its environmentally friendly profile and ability to leave minimal residues make it a preferred choice in the market. On the other hand, Rosin Flux, derived from natural sources, is increasingly favored for its superior performance with various substrates and solder types. Its growing use in professional electronics and DIY applications reflects consumers' shift towards natural and sustainable solutions. The rising awareness of ecological trends among manufacturers further supports Rosin Flux's position as an emerging favorite.
